Influencer Arrested for False OPay Shutdown Claims

Hafsat Abubakar, a 27-year-old social media influencer known for her handle @haifah_er_abba, was arrested by the National Cybercrime Centre (NPF-NCCC) on September 4, 2026, after OPay Digital Services Limited filed a petition on August 31, 2026. The petition, submitted through the Deputy Inspector-General of Police, requested an urgent investigation into a fraudulent document that falsely claimed OPay would cease operations from September 1, 2026.

At a press briefing in Abuja on September 9, 2026, Force Public Relations Officer Anietie Iniedu confirmed the arrest and emphasized the dangers of sharing unverified content online. OPay's Head of Corporate Communications, Folayemi Joshua, labeled the document as "completely false," highlighting inconsistencies such as an outdated logo and misspelled brand name.

OPay's Chief Legal Counsel, Akinfolabi Rokosu, stated the company was cooperating with law enforcement to identify those responsible for the fabrication and warned of legal consequences for spreading false information.
